#b98a31 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b98a31 is composed of 72.5% red, 54.1%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.4% magenta, 73.5%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 39.3 degrees, a saturation of 58.1% and a lightness of 45.9%. #b98a31 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ff62 with #731500.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

Shades and Tints of #b98a31

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0b04 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b98a31

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7770 is the less saturated color, while #e69804 is the most saturated one.
